The Center for International and Specialized Services (CISS) is a dynamic diverse and highly customer-centric department designed to attract international executive and concierge patients to Mass General.

The RN is responsible for assuring competent compassionate individualized nursing care for patients and loved ones including delegation to and supervision of non-professional clinical and support staff.

They build excellent rapport with patients their loved ones and departments within the hospital.

They collaborate with all members of the care team to ensure that patient care is coordinated comprehensive and that care transitions are seamless. They collaborate and actively engage with the care team and practice leadership to identify opportunities and solutions to improve quality patient access and cost savings.

Provides proficient conscientious patient-and-family-centered evidence based nursing care utilizing the nursing process and interdisciplinary teamwork and collaboration. - Utilizing their assessment critical reasoning and astute clinical judgment the nurse expedites appropriate care and treatment of the patient - Integrates knowledge of each patients history and unique circumstances with their knowledge of chronic disease management to provide longitudinal care to a panel of patients.
- Documents in a timely manner nursing assessment interventions plan and outcome in the patient record.
- Creates a therapeutic relationship with patient and family.
- Applying a variety of telecommunications technologies the nurse assesses triages provides nursing consultation and performs follow-up and surveillance of patient status and outcomes
- Provides health education to facilitate patient treatment plan.
- Actively empowers patient and family to optimally manage their health care and navigate the health care system.
- Respects and supports patient and familys cultural beliefs and values individual needs health goals and treatment preferences. Collaborates with all members of the health care team to ensure coordination of care.
- Reviews and follow-ups with patients and members of the health care team that patients are current with all necessary tests screenings and follow-up care. - Tracks and follows-up with care team and patient on all critical referrals and test results. - In collaboration with the health care team evaluates efficiency of care and interventions for assigned group of patients.
- Communicates with members of the health care teamin-patient and/or in the community to ensure continuity in care transitions.
- Actively engaged in creating a healthy respectful work environment. Provides leadership in the practice to ensure safe efficient and cost effective care. - Finds opportunities and solutions to ensure a safe efficient and cost effective practice environment.
- Demonstrates compliance with regulatory requirements - Participates in quality and safety initiatives
- Generates innovative ideas to improve care delivery and workflow in the practice environment.
- Precepts and mentors new members of the team.
- Participates in departmental and organizational committees and initiatives.
- Interprets hospital and departmental policies and procedures to nurses and other members of the health care team. Professional Development
- Maintains and updates clinical knowledge and skills based on current nursing practice.
- Adheres to departmental requirements for required training.
- Identifies specific learning needs and goals and collaborates with nursing leadership in developing a plan to meet them.

Summary
Accountable for interpreting the plan of medical care assessment of patients clinical decision-making regarding nursing care assuring nursing care is provided in a safe and competent manner providing individualized nursing care and evaluating nursing care for groups of patients.

Does this position require Patient Care Yes

Essential Functions
-Maintain accurate detailed reports and records.
-Administer medications to patients and monitor patients for reactions or side effects.
-Record patients medical information and vital signs.
-Monitor record and report symptoms or changes in patients conditions.
-Consult and coordinate with healthcare team members to assess plan implement or evaluate patient care plans.
-Modify patient treatment plans as indicated by patients responses and conditions.


Qualifications

Education
Associates Degree Nursing required or Bachelors Degree Nursing preferred

Can this role accept experience in lieu of a degree
No

Licenses and Credentials
Registered Nurse RN - State License - Generic - HR Only preferred

Experience
Clinical nursing experience 0-1 year required

Knowledge Skills and Abilities
- Familiarity with the principles and skills needed for practical nursing to provide patient care and treatment.
- Knowledgeable of the care required by respective age groups for which care is being provided.
- Ability to maintain confidentiality and secure sensitive information.
- Knowledge of medical terminology.
- Excellent verbal and communication skills.
- Ability to accurately screen and triage acute patients.
